For those who may be unfamiliar, a nudist French Christmas celebration, also known as a naturist Christmas party, is an event where like-minded individuals gather to celebrate the holiday season without the constraints of clothing. This type of celebration is not new, but it has gained popularity in recent years, especially in France, where naturism is a widely accepted and integrated part of the culture.
